< strong>US President Joe Biden expressed hope that Iran will back down despite its threat to avenge the killing of the leader of “Hamas” in Tehran, reported Reuters, quoted by BTA.

Tensions in the Middle East escalated after the assassination of the head of the political wing of “Hamas” Ismail Haniya, and the Israeli airstrike on Beirut carried out hours earlier, which killed the high-ranking military commander of “Hezbollah” Fuad Shukr.

Iran and “Hamas” blamed Israel for Haniya's murder and vowed together with "Hezbollah" to take revenge.

Biden responded to a journalist's question about whether Iran would back down by saying: “I hope so. I don't know“.

The Pentagon said Friday it will send more warships and fighter jets to the Middle East in response to threats against Israel.

At the same time, the US and its international partners, including France, Great Britain, Italy and Egypt, continue diplomatic efforts to prevent further escalation in the region.
